Taylor Hawkes are working closely with a, Top 10, global consultancy firm who are recruiting for their office based in Nottingham, and are seeking a qualified auditor for their renowned, and award winning, audit & advisory team. The role is perfect for a newly qualified Senior, through to someone with up to 18 months post qualified experience who is looking for an improved title and increased responsibilities.

Our client has over 40,000 staff across 120 countries and are one of the world's leading providers of audit, tax, and consulting services. In the UK, the firm have over 150 UK Partners across 40 offices. They have won numerous awards including Network of the Year, Corporate Advice Firm of the Year, Best Companies to Work for and Audit Advisory Firm of the Year. The firm pride themselves on their working environment with employees provided with a fantastic remuneration package as well as innovative place to work.

They work with a large number of listed clients (both AIM Listed and fully listed) as well as a range of mid-market sectors including Consumer markets, professional services, financial services, private equity, media & tech, real estate and NFP. Client revenue ranges from small start-ups turning over several million through to multi billion global groups.

As an Audit Assistant Manager, you will work with a varied corporate client base including OMBs, international businesses, UK based subsidiaries of foreign companies, group structures and service industries. In this role you will manage a small portfolio of clients for which you will be responsible for managing the audit assignments and providing advisory services. You will also be responsible for senioring some of the more complex audit assignments and managing the onsite audit team with involvement in assignments from planning through to completion.
